Descripción General
Scite is an innovative platform that uses artificial intelligence to analyze how research papers have been cited, providing context-aware citation analysis that goes far beyond traditional citation counts. Developed by scite Inc., the platform examines the full text of citing articles to determine whether a paper has been supported, contrasted, or merely mentioned by subsequent research. Key features include Smart Citations that provide the context of each citation in a single sentence, visual dashboards showing the support versus contrast landscape for any publication, journal-level analytics, and an AI assistant that can answer questions about the scientific consensus on a topic. Scite also offers browser extensions and integrations with popular reference managers to embed citation context directly into research workflows. The tool is designed for researchers, students, peer reviewers, academic administrators, and science communicators who need to understand not just how many times a paper has been cited but how it has been received by the scientific community. Scite offers institutional subscriptions, individual plans, and a free browser extension with limited features. Frequently Asked Questions
What is scite AI?
scite is an AI platform that analyzes how research papers have been cited. Instead of just counting citations, it classifies them as supporting, contrasting, or mentioning, helping researchers understand the actual impact and reception of academic work.
How much does scite cost?
scite offers individual plans starting at $20/month for researchers. Institutional plans provide campus-wide access. A free browser extension shows citation context for papers you browse.
How is scite different from Google Scholar?
Google Scholar shows citation counts but not context. scite tells you whether a paper was supported or disputed by subsequent research. This distinction helps researchers evaluate the credibility and current standing of published findings.
Can scite detect retracted papers?
Yes, scite can identify retracted papers and flag them in search results. It tracks editorial notices including corrections, retractions, and expressions of concern, helping researchers avoid relying on discredited work.
Does scite have a browser extension?
Yes, scite offers a free browser extension for Chrome and Firefox. When you browse research papers, it automatically shows Smart Citations indicating whether each citation supports or contradicts the cited claim.
What is a Smart Citation in scite?
A Smart Citation provides the context of how a paper was cited, indicating whether the citing paper supports, contrasts, or merely mentions the original work. This gives researchers a nuanced view of how findings have been received.
